Women's Swimming & Diving Sets 14 School Records En Route to 6th Place NESCAC Finish

MIDDLEBURY, Vt. - The Bowdoin women's swimming & diving team secured a sixth place finish after the three day NESCAC Championship weekend.

Williams captured its third consecutive NESCAC title and 15th overall. The Polar Bears landed just outside the top five with a final point total of 959 after three days.

Meet Highlights

  • Bowdoin divers accounted for 106 points towards the Polar Bears total tally, including second and third place finishes in the 3-meter event. Rebecca Stern finished second with 428.25 points. Christine Anderson took a third place finish in the event with 406.80.
  • Bridget Killian set a pair of school records in the 50 (23.84) and 100 (52.02) free.
  • Lela Garner broke three school records across two disciplines. Garner set new marks in the 200 free (1:52.61), 50 backstroke (26.90), and 100 backstroke (57.21).
  • Mariah Reading had a pair of record breaking performances in the 50 and 100 fly with a 26.08 and 57.82.
  • Ally Fromson-Ho set a new mark in the 200 fly (2:08.37).
  • Mariah Rawding took down three school records in the 50, 100, and 200 breaststroke. Rawding captured an individual NESCAC Championship in the 50 (29.32), a second place finish in the 100 (1:03.39), and third place finish in the 200 (2:19.76).
  • Bowdoin's 400 free relay set a new record with Killian, Garner, Rawding, and Sterling Dixon combining for a 3:27.95.
  • Holly Rudel, Rawding, Reading, and Sophia Walker set a new mark in the 200 medley relay (1:45.48).
  • Garner, Rawding, Reading, and Killian also bested the Bowdoin record in the 400 medley relay with a time of 3:48.92.
